Why Guyana? Because Nature Calls... and It’s Whistling
If you crave the thrill of going “off the beaten path”, prepare for a guyana-sized adventure! Far from the usual tourist crowds, Guyana offers raw, untouched splendor. Imagine the awe-inspiring Kaieteur Falls, a breathtaking waterfall nearly four times taller than Niagara, cascading dramatically amid the lush rainforest. It’s the kind of scene that makes you want to let out a quiet “wow” (nature prefers the peace, after all).
But natural beauty isn’t all Guyana boasts. The lively city of Georgetown invites you in with its colonial charm, bustling markets full of color, and the magnificent St. George’s Cathedral — a wooden marvel that seems to float above the city, defying both expectation and gravity. Mix that with warm-hearted Indigenous communities whose traditions run deep and smiles run wide, and you’re in for an authentically rich cultural journey.
An Adventurer’s Playground: Guyana’s Landscapes and Wildlife Wonders
Calling all thrill-seekers, bird lovers, and wildlife buffs: the great outdoors of Guyana are ready to welcome you (and maybe a cheeky toucan or two). The Iwokrama Canopy Walkway offers a unique jungle experience where you can wander above the treetops, keeping an eye out for elusive jungle creatures like jaguars, giant otters, and harpy eagles. It’s the perfect excuse to channel your inner Tarzan (loincloth optional).
Don’t miss out on the peaceful river excursions along the majestic Essequibo River. Whether you’re gliding through hidden waterways in a kayak or drifting on a riverboat soaking up the scenery, these tours are a serene way to connect intimately with the verdant heartbeat of Guyana.
Travel Tips & Cultural Nuggets for Your Guyana Getaway
- Pack light but smart: Expect humidity, friendly mosquitoes, and jaw-dropping hikes. A reliable bug spray and a lighthearted attitude will be your best travel buddies.
- Respect the locals: Guyana’s vibrant cultural tapestry weaves Indigenous, African, Indian, and European influences; approach with warmth, curiosity, and a genuine smile.
- Plan ahead for remote explorations: Reaching wonders like Kaieteur Falls often means guided tours or charter flights. Early booking is key to unlock these treasures.
- Embrace slow travel: Zooming through is like rushing a good Caribbean rum — savor every taste, sound, and sight.
Speaking of savoring: food lovers, you’re in for a treat! Enjoy the iconic Seven Curry— a flavorful symphony of Guyanese spices that could easily nab a gold medal in any taste contest. Pro tip: join a local food tour to indulge in this multi-course delight without lifting a pot lid!
